Factors Affecting Price
House raising in Ann Arbor, MI, involves elevating a structure to protect against flooding, facilitate renovations, or comply with local regulations. The scope and complexity of these projects can vary based on several factors, including materials, house size, and permitting requirements. Understanding typical project considerations can help in planning and budgeting for a house raising.
- Materials: Commonly used materials include pressure-treated wood, steel, or concrete pilings, selected based on durability and local building codes.
- Size and Scope: The size of the house and foundation type influence the project scope, with larger or more complex structures requiring additional planning and resources.
- Labor Complexity: House raising involves careful coordination of specialized labor, including structural engineers, carpenters, and crane operators, to ensure safety and precision.
- Permitting: Local permits are typically required in Ann Arbor, MI, to ensure compliance with municipal building codes and floodplain management regulations.
- Extras: Additional considerations may include utility disconnections, foundation repairs, or upgrades to drainage and sump systems during the raising process.
